What are the best compiler options for debugging in C++?
The best compiler options for debugging in C++ include using -g
to include debug information, -O0
to disable optimizations, and -Wall
to enable all warnings.
Can you explain what -g
does?
The -g
option tells the compiler to include debug information in the executable, which helps debuggers like GDB to provide more detailed insights.
What about optimizations? Why should I use -O0
?
Using -O0
disables optimizations, making the debugging process easier because the code structure remains closer to the original source code.
Are there any other useful flags I should know about?
Yes, you might also consider -fsanitize=address
for detecting memory errors and -fno-inline
to prevent function inlining during debugging.
